Description

Intelligence-Based Cardiology and Cardiac Surgery: Artificial Intelligence and Human Cognition in Cardiovascular Medicine provides a comprehensive survey of artificial intelligence concepts and methodologies with real-life applications in cardiovascular medicine. Authored by a senior physician-data scientist, the book presents an intellectual and academic interface between the medical and data science domains. The book's content consists of basic concepts of artificial intelligence and human cognition applications in cardiology and cardiac surgery. This portfolio ranges from big data, machine and deep learning, cognitive computing and natural language processing in cardiac disease states such as heart failure, hypertension and pediatric heart care.

The book narrows the knowledge and expertise chasm between the data scientists, cardiologists and cardiac surgeons, inspiring clinicians to embrace artificial intelligence methodologies, educate data scientists about the medical ecosystem, and create a transformational paradigm for healthcare and medicine.
